Certain quantity of water cools from 70°C to 60°C in the first 5 min and to 54°C in the next 5 min. The temperature of the surroundings is
Let the temperature of the surrounding is t°C
For first case, (70-60)/5min=K(65°-t°C)
(65° is average of 70°C and 60°C)
10/5min=K(65°C-t°C) ...(i)
For second case,
(60-54)/5min=K(57-t) ...(ii)
(57°C is average of 60°C and 54°C)
From Eqs. (i)/(ii), 10/6=(65-t)/(57-t)
Solving, we get t=45° C
